Analysis

In 2020, share of population living in rural areas in Croatia stood at 45.6%.

The figure is up 1.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, share of population living in rural areas in Croatia peaked at 53.5% in 1950 and was at its lowest, 44.8%, in 2015.

That places Croatia 39th out of 236 countries with data for 2020, putting it in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 15 years of available data.

Share of population living in rural areas in Croatia, year by year

Annual values for Share of population living in rural areas in Croatia, 1950 to 2020.
Year % Change
1950 53.5%
1955 51.8% -3.2%
1960 50.8% -2.0%
1965 49.7% -2.1%
1970 48.8% -1.8%
1975 48.1% -1.3%
1980 47.0% -2.3%
1985 46.4% -1.4%
1990 45.6% -1.6%
1995 45.9% +0.8%
2000 46.1% +0.4%
2005 45.6% -1.3%
2010 44.9% -1.5%
2015 44.8% -0.2%
2020 45.6% +1.9%

Estimated share of the population living in rural areas. Rural areas are identified using satellite imagery and population data, applying the same definitions across countries.
